Overpaying for drinks and entry
The issue : There are some bars that can overcharge tourists for example by having a english or tourist menu or a “New” menu once they identify you as a tourist. It can also be easy to go to more expensive venues and not realise at first.
Solution : Go to trusted venues that you preselect before the night, check google and tripadvisor reviews and watch or listen for staff swapping out menus or price discrepancies between what you are paying and the other guests.

Feeling unsafe
The issue : Albania is generally extremely safe however there is sometimes a misunderstanding about the country or the Albanian people. You might hear some negative stories or just experiencing a new city and culture and feel nervous or unsure and this is quite common. Some of the common worries tourists have include pickpocketing, getting lost in a new city, taxi scams at night and getting too drunk.
Solution : Make sure you have phones charged and 3G to navigate the city. Have your address saved so you can easily access it, stick with friends and your group and ensure no one leaves alone. You can also check out some highly trusted taxi companies like bluetaxi or beetaxi that you can phone and ensure you are getting home safely. Avoid getting too drunk in an unfamiliar situation and using common sense avoids 99% of issues here in Tirana.
Being rejected from clubs
The issue : This is very common in Tirana especially if you are a group of guys, not following dresscodes, very drunk or a range of other issues. Reservations are also a lot more common in Albania and the need to have a mix of girls & guys with your group.
